A career within Enterprise Architecture services, will provide you with the opportunity to bring our clients a competitive advantage through defining their technology objectives, assessing solution options, and devising architectural solutions that help them achieve both strategic goals and meet operational requirements. We help build software and design data platforms, manage large volumes of client data, develop compliance procedures for data management, and continually researching new technologies to drive innovation and sustainable change.
We are looking for an experienced Java (Spring Boot) Developer to develop, maintain and enhance Javabased applications.
- Develop, maintain Java applications, focusing on debugging, issue resolution, and performance optimization.
- Identify and resolve root causes of application issues.
- Work with Java 8, Spring Boot, Microservices, REST APIs, JMS, MQ, and Unix scripting.
- Handle database tasks such as PL/SQL, query optimization, indexing, and analyzing AWR reports in Oracle
Mandatory skill sets
- Experience with DevOps tools, including Maven, Jenkins, OpenShift, Docker, Kubernetes, uDeploy, Ansible, JFrog, and respective hooks.
- Use code scanning tools like SonarQube, BlackDuck, and CheckMarx for security and code quality checks.
- Strong understanding of Java 8 features Functional programming, Data Streams, and Lambda expressions.
- Practical experience with Spring Boot (minimum of 12 years).
- Keen to learn new technologies and adapt quickly to evolving environments.
- Excellent communication skills and ability to collaborate with crossfunctional teams.
- Travel Willingness to travel up to 50%.
Preferred skill sets
Certifications preferred but not a mandate. BFSI preferred.
Employment Type: Full Time, Permanent
Read full job description